Output e3a681726336ccbb6aba4af5e8e7efb818daa7cf242a84a9637d8344908e4ef6:1

value
21141000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6658ab33e0c5008cc440c2db62b87e678d7bbab OP_EQUAL
address
ABytugvpQJYMYHHd7hfUXJ3ywdCMvBuAy7
transaction
e3a681726336ccbb6aba4af5e8e7efb818daa7cf242a84a9637d8344908e4ef6